A fantastic new adventure taking inspiration from the stories of Jules Verne and pulp magazines as well as films such as King KongStar Wars and the National Lampoon franchise!  

When father-son team Jaeger and Searcher Clade head out into the Avalonian wilderness, they little suspect that they’ll find a solution to their country’s energy crisis. However, when Searcher discovers a plant – dubbed Pando – that can be used to power all the land, he’s hailed as a saviour, whereas his father Jaeger storms off into the unknown, determined to conquer the surrounding mountains. Twenty-five years later, Searcher and his family discover that Pando may not be as simple a solution as they thought and must journey to a strange land below the surface to uncover the secrets of their world.

Featuring a breath-taking new world, full of weird beings and alien plans, this film celebrates the wonder of the unknown as well as the enduring power family.
